April 23, 2013

I Think We Should Do «another fancy practice»

Every environment is different. Is the practice you want to try going to be helpful in yours?

As agile coaches, we frequently observe and get involved in discussions around practices, methods and tools. Many of these start with someone suggesting "I think we should try …".

Many of these discussions focus directly on the advantages of the specific method. Often, they lack focus on fitness for purpose or context. There are so many things that we could do. Many methods that work amazingly well for others. Is that enough to start trying them too?
We need to decide which method or tool is important and potentially useful for us in our environment, for our specific, current challenges. Discussions about new practices, methods and tools without considering our relevant focus of improvement can be wasteful and futile.

Many conversations about practices, methods and tools generalise the needs and advantages. In some situations, practices like continuous delivery are even considered to be preconditions for starting on your agile journey.

System

Every environment is different. No method brings the same benefits to every environment, is easy to implement or even applicable in every environment. Should a good old IT-department of a bank not strive towards agility, because practices like continuos deployment look impossible in their context?

The important question to discuss is, what is needed in your environment? Having a common understanding on what needs to be in place, next to the functionality to release, could help to clarify our needs. This common understanding about the expected level of quality and other non-functional requirements could be collected in a Release Definition of Done (RDoD) that reflects our needs.

Review

This document enables a continual discussion putting our needs next to our possibilities to achieve them. Fancy practices, methods and tools are not necessarily the best starting point. Maybe in your environment some simple things could really make a huge difference. Awareness of your needs allows for a much better focus for your growing agility than some currently hyped practices.

Don't get me wrong. I'm a big fan of many agile practices, methods and tools. For me the understanding on what are our needs and reflecting back on how to achieve it, is essential to keep in charge of our improvements and achieve ownership of our environment.

The understanding of our needs as a foundation to introducing practices, methods and tools, feels in my experience much more natural and focused on the specific environment.

Image of ralfkruse81

Ralf Kruse

I'm an Agile coach. Sometimes I'm excited and sometimes I feel more like Marvin ;-) Follow me @ralfhh
blog comments powered by Disqus
Image of ralfkruse81

Ralf Kruse

I'm an Agile coach. Sometimes I'm excited and sometimes I feel more like Marvin ;-) Follow me @ralfhh

Latest Posts

Join us, travel the world, meet interesting people and coach them

We are looking for Agile coaches in Germany, Sweden, Finland and other markets for our international team

Image of marion

Marion Eickmann

I am one of the founders of agile42. Even though I am not an engineer I consider myself almost a "Techi" as I have been working in the field of software development for 10 years now.

Choose your date for the Advanced ScrumMaster class

agile42 offers the new Advanced Certified ScrumMaster class (A-CSM) in a number of locations in the second half of 2018

Image of abragad

Alessio Bragadini

Web community manager of agile42, trying to post relevant, informational, fun bits of content on the blog and social networks

Scrumtisch August 2018

The Berlin Scrum User Group meets on August 23rd at Cornelsen in Mecklenburgische Straße 53.

Image of aballer

Alexandra Baller

agile42 Team Assistant

Join us at Agile2018: Explore and expand your agile toolbox

Let us expand our agile toolbox, explore how agile can help, and experience Agile2018 together. 

Image of hwong

Hazel Wong

Marketing Assistant at agile42. Passionate about gaining insights from data in order to create content that resonates with the audience. Eager to help teams and companies open their mindset about the application of agile methods to address their challenges.

Making Diamonds from your Retrospectives - The Diamond of Participatory Decision Making

As a retrospective facilitator, there are many insights and techniques that you can draw from the Diamond of Participatory Decision Making. 

Image of lklose

Lukas Klose